George R. Widmeyer is a scholar working on Artificial Intelligence, Developmental and Educational Psychology and Sociology and Political Science. According to data from OpenAlex, George R. Widmeyer has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 924 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 5 papers in Artificial Intelligence, 5 papers in Developmental and Educational Psychology and 4 papers in Sociology and Political Science. Recurrent topics in George R. Widmeyer’s work include Educational Games and Gamification (4 papers), Semantic Web and Ontologies (3 papers) and Innovative Teaching and Learning Methods (3 papers). George R. Widmeyer is often cited by papers focused on Educational Games and Gamification (4 papers), Semantic Web and Ontologies (3 papers) and Innovative Teaching and Learning Methods (3 papers). George R. Widmeyer collaborates with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and Slovenia. George R. Widmeyer's co-authors include Omar A. El Sawy, Joseph Walls, Frada Burstein, Dina Berkeley, Patrick Brézillon, Vladislav Rajkovič, Richard D. McBride, Daniel E. O’Leary, Starr Roxanne Hiltz and Blake Ives and has published in prestigious journals such as Information Systems Research, Journal of Management Information Systems and Decision Support Systems.
